The Mathematical Influence
How can algebra influence an alien? Consider the fundamental principles of algebra: variables, equations, functions, and patterns. These can be interpreted in numerous ways when designing an alien species.
- Variables: An alien species might have a biological system where key traits are represented by variables that can change or adapt based on environmental factors or genetic mutations. For instance, their primary mode of communication could be a complex series of light pulses, each pulse representing a variable that signifies a different emotion or concept.
- Equations: The very structure of their existence could be governed by complex biological equations. Perhaps their life cycle is dictated by a specific mathematical formula, or their societal hierarchy is determined by a numerical value assigned to each individual based on their contributions or genetic lineage.
- Functions: An alien's abilities or sensory inputs could be described as functions. Their vision might be a function of light wavelengths and intensity, their movement a function of gravitational forces and their own mass, or their psychic abilities a function of their neural network's complexity.
- Patterns: Algebraic patterns, such as sequences and series, could manifest in their physical appearance, their behavioral cycles, or even their cultural rituals. Imagine a species whose bioluminescent markings follow a Fibonacci sequence, or whose mating rituals are dictated by a repeating fractal pattern.

Step 1: The Core Concept – The Algebraic Hook
Start with a strong algebraic concept that will define your alien. This is the seed from which the rest of the character will grow.
- Example 1: The Logarithmic Lifeform: An alien species whose growth rate follows a logarithmic curve. They start small and grow rapidly, but their growth slows significantly as they age, reaching a plateau. This could influence their societal roles – younger members are more adaptable and energetic, while older members are more stable and wise.
- Example 2: The Fractal Organism: A creature whose entire biological structure, from cellular to macroscopic, is based on fractal geometry. Their limbs might branch infinitely, their internal organs could be intricate, self-similar structures, and their very consciousness might be a manifestation of a complex fractal equation.
- Example 3: The Variable-Based Communicator: A species that communicates through a complex system of variable manipulation. Their language isn't spoken words but rather the precise alteration and combination of abstract symbols, each representing a variable with a specific contextual meaning.

Common Misconceptions
One common misconception is that an "AlgebraAlien" must be cold, emotionless, and purely logical. While logic can be a strong theme, it doesn't preclude emotional depth. An alien whose life is governed by mathematical principles might experience emotions in ways we can't fathom, or they might have developed a unique emotional spectrum that is intrinsically linked to their mathematical nature. For example, a creature whose existence is tied to prime numbers might feel a profound sense of order and peace when encountering them, and a sense of unease or chaos when faced with composite numbers.
Another misconception is that the "algebra" aspect must be overtly displayed. It can be subtle, influencing their biology, society, or even their subconscious motivations without being explicitly stated in every interaction. The beauty of an algebralien oc lies in the depth of its conceptual foundation, which can be revealed gradually through storytelling and visual design.
